What is a proportion?

Back

A proportion is an equation that states that two ratios are equal.

How do you solve a proportion?

Back

To solve a proportion, cross-multiply the two ratios and set the products equal to each other.

What is the formula for finding a missing value in a proportion?

Back

If a/b = c/d, then ad = bc. You can find the missing value by rearranging this equation.
